First, let's look at the different categories of funding available:
* Self-funding:
This involves using your own assets to fund your business. It offers complete control, but can be limited in terms of expansion.
* Loans: This consists of borrowing money from a financial institution and returning it with interest over time. It can be a stable source of capital, but payment terms should be carefully reviewed.
* Equity Financing: This involves selling stakes in your business to venture capitalists in exchange for funds. It can provide a significant injection of capital, but also reduces your ownership portion.
By understanding these different options and their pros and cons, you can select the approach that best suits your business requirements.

Merchant Cash Advance Loans
Businesses often face unexpected needs. Securing traditional credit can be a time-consuming process. That's where merchant cash advance here funding come in, offering a quick way to access funds.
A merchant cash advance involves a predicted stream of your transactions. You receive a lump sum of cash upfront, and then make payments it over time as a percentage of your daily sales.
This system can be particularly beneficial for businesses that need immediate cash flow.
